Haitian TPS Ends, Leaving Hundreds of Thousands in Limbo

TL;DR Summary
A federal judge cleared the Trump administration to terminate Temporary Protected Status for about 350,000 Haitians, risking mass job loss and deportation as communities, employers, and workers brace for upheaval.
